  2. Hey everyone, I'm Frozen IceCube. I'm an artist that has been working on general electronica (trance and Drum N' Bass mostly) since about 2005. I, of course, write file-sharing news currently on ZeroPaid, and have made clear that I support the overall file-sharing movement. It's sometimes seen as a little strange to some for an artist to support file-sharing, but I also recognize I'm far from alone on these views from an artistic perspective. So, as I get loads of music from file-sharing and free music sources, I thought I'd do my part to contribute back to the file-sharing community by producing my own music for others to enjoy. I'd like to extend the opportunity for music fans here on BeatKing as well. So, you can check out music I produced on eMule. Of course, if you don't have eMule, you can just as easily download it off of my official home page here. I release the music under a Creative Commons license, so you most certainly have my permission (and I fully encourage it) to help spread elsewhere like on file-sharing networks. I'm currently working on a pair of tracks as well, but I haven't decided on a name for both. While they are roughly finished for now, I'm still working on the final steps of protuction and post-production as well as editting. 99% of the music is encoded in nice high quality 320kb/s MP3's, though if you like, I can also release lossless format on request (which seems to be popular with private BitTorrent website users) The program I use also has a 32-bit Wav float (I'm told that's HD audio format), though unfortunately, some audio players, burners and compressors/encoders won't recognize it.
